数据库的状态包括什么情况
-
数据库的状态包括以下几种情况:
-
活动状态:数据库处于活动状态时,表示数据库正在运行,并且可以接受用户的请求和执行数据库操作。在活动状态下,数据库可以执行查询、插入、更新和删除等操作。
-
关闭状态:数据库处于关闭状态时,表示数据库已经停止运行,并且无法接受用户的请求。在关闭状态下,数据库无法执行任何操作,也无法访问数据库中的数据。
-
备份状态:数据库在进行备份操作时,会进入备份状态。在备份状态下,数据库会将当前的数据和日志文件保存到备份文件中,以便在需要恢复时使用。
-
恢复状态:数据库在进行故障恢复操作时,会进入恢复状态。在恢复状态下,数据库会根据日志文件的内容来还原数据库中的数据,以保证数据库的一致性和完整性。
-
故障状态:数据库在发生故障时,会进入故障状态。故障状态可能是由硬件故障、软件错误或其他原因引起的。在故障状态下,数据库无法正常运行,需要进行故障排除和修复操作。
总的来说,数据库的状态可以根据其是否处于活动状态、关闭状态、备份状态、恢复状态和故障状态来进行分类和描述。不同的状态对应着不同的数据库操作和管理需求,对于数据库管理员来说,了解和掌握数据库的状态是非常重要的。
1年前 -
-
数据库的状态是指数据库在不同的操作和处理过程中所处的状态或情况。数据库的状态可以分为以下几种情况:
-
关闭状态:数据库未启动或已经停止,此时数据库不可用。
-
运行状态:数据库已经启动并正在正常运行中,可以接受用户的请求并进行数据库操作。
-
恢复状态:当数据库从非正常关闭状态下重新启动时,需要进行恢复操作,将数据库恢复到一致性状态。
-
备份状态:数据库正在进行备份操作,将数据库的数据和日志文件备份到其他存储介质中,以便在需要时进行恢复。
-
故障状态:数据库遇到了一些错误或故障,无法正常运行或提供服务。例如,数据库服务器崩溃或硬件故障等。
-
只读状态:数据库被设置为只读模式,用户只能查询数据库,不能进行修改操作。
-
等待状态:当数据库系统中存在资源竞争或锁冲突时,某些操作可能会被阻塞,处于等待状态。
-
正在执行状态:数据库正在执行某些操作,如查询、更新、插入等。
-
离线状态:数据库无法连接到网络或无法与其他系统进行通信,处于离线状态,无法提供服务。
-
读取一致性状态:数据库正在进行一致性检查,以确保数据的完整性和一致性。
这些不同的状态反映了数据库在不同操作和处理过程中的不同情况,对于数据库管理员和用户来说,了解和监控数据库的状态是非常重要的,可以帮助他们及时发现和解决问题,确保数据库的正常运行和数据的安全性。
1年前 -
-
数据库的状态主要包括以下几种情况:
-
启动状态:数据库在启动后,会进入启动状态。在启动状态下,数据库可以接受用户的连接请求,并且可以执行各种数据库操作。
-
关闭状态:数据库在关闭后,会进入关闭状态。在关闭状态下,数据库不接受用户的连接请求,也无法执行任何数据库操作。
-
挂起状态:数据库在特定情况下,可以进入挂起状态。在挂起状态下,数据库暂停了正在执行的操作,并且不接受新的连接请求,但是数据库的状态信息仍然保留在内存中。
-
恢复状态:数据库在从挂起状态恢复后,会进入恢复状态。在恢复状态下,数据库会继续之前挂起的操作,并且开始接受新的连接请求。
-
运行状态:数据库在正常工作时,会处于运行状态。在运行状态下,数据库可以接受用户的连接请求,并且执行各种数据库操作。
-
故障状态:数据库在发生故障或异常情况时,会进入故障状态。在故障状态下,数据库无法正常工作,需要进行修复或者恢复操作。
-
备份状态:数据库在进行备份操作时,会进入备份状态。在备份状态下,数据库会暂停正常的工作,并且执行备份操作。
-
迁移状态:数据库在进行迁移操作时,会进入迁移状态。在迁移状态下,数据库会将数据从一个系统或者服务器迁移到另一个系统或者服务器。
以上是数据库的主要状态情况,不同的数据库管理系统可能会有一些额外的状态情况。在实际应用中,需要根据具体情况来管理和监控数据库的状态,以确保数据库的正常运行。
1年前 -